Landscape Construction – Experienced Crew Leader ($30-40/hour)

If you love working outside, getting your hands a bit dirty, enjoy creating beautiful spaces for exceptional clients, and would like to be a part of a tight-knit work family – this is the place for you!

The Hardscape Crew Leader is responsible for managing the execution of construction projects ranging from one (1) week to multiple weeks, including planning labour & equipment requirements, material deliveries and timing to ensure completion within project deadlines

It is essential that you share the core values of Quiet Nature (Respect, Efficiency, Creativity, Adaptability, Professionalism and Positivity).

In addition, you must also possess the following:

  • Possess at least five to ten (5-10) years of experience in the landscape/construction industry in a Crew Leader or Lead Hand role
  • Ability to manage jobs with complex grading and elevation changes, multiple material types and sub-trades
  • Capable of operating required equipment and tools in a safe and responsible manner, and possess minimum licensing requirements where necessary
  • Effective communication skills (both verbal and written)
  • Must possess a valid driver’s license (preference given to those possessing and AR license)
  • Proficient in the safe operation of truck and trailer combination
  • Knowledge of specific materials, methods, tools and equipment required to complete various landscape/construction practices
  • The drive to continually seek improvement, knowledge, and certifications

Landscape Design, Sales, and Estimator ($65,000-$80,000 annually)

Are you passionate about transforming outdoor spaces into breathtaking havens of natural beauty? Do you have a knack for creating eye-catching landscapes that leave a lasting impression? If you’re a skilled Landscape Design, Sales and Estimator looking for your next exciting opportunity and a place to call home, we want to hear from you.

At Quiet Nature, we believe that every outdoor space has the potential to become a masterpiece. Our team is dedicated to creating exceptional landscapes that exceed our clients' dreams. We take pride in our commitment to quality, sustainability, and innovation, and we're looking for a talented individual to join us in our mission.

As a Landscape Sales, Design, and Estimator, you will:

  • Collaborate with clients to understand their vision and needs.
  • Create stunning landscape designs that incorporate creativity and functionality.
  • Provide detailed cost estimates and proposals for potential projects.
  • Communicate effectively with clients, contractors, and team members.
  • Actively participate in sales and marketing initiatives to grow the business.

We are seeking a candidate with:

  • Proven experience in landscape design, sales, and estimating.
  • Strong proficiency in design software (e.g. Dynascape, SketchUp, Vectorworks).
  • Excellent sales and negotiation skills.
  • Organization and time management abilities to meet project deadlines.
  • Exceptional communication skills to convey your design concepts effectively.

Yard Coordinator ($25-$35/hour) - You're a proactive individual with excellent organizational skills and a keen attention to detail and you possess a DZ and AR license. As a Yard Coordinator, you will play a crucial role in ensuring the smooth and efficient operation of our yard and equipment. Your primary responsibility will be to oversee the organization and maintenance of the company's yard, including managing inventory, floating equipment to job sites, coordinating equipment maintenance, and supporting overall workflow.
